I was watching The Chew the other day and Mario made this chile that looked good.  However, it used A-LOT of ingredients and most of them I didn't have.  So I revisited the recipe and used ingredients I had available.  It came out really good.  If you want to make it, here's the recipe:  
http://www.examiner.com/article/try-the-best-recipe-for-pulled-pork-chile

I happened to have hominy in the fridge, which he used, too.  If you don't and don't want to run to the store, just use white beans.
